Research In Motion Increases Contract With RAM Mobile Data To $90 Million

Waterloo, Ontario - Research In Motion (TSE:RIM) today announced it has signed a contract to increase its supply of two-way pagers to RAM Mobile Data [renamed to BellSouth Wireless Data, March 18, 1998] USA Limited Partnership. The contract represents an enlargement of RIM's August 1997 agreement to supply RAM with two-way pagers valued at approximately $70 million to be delivered throughout the 1998 calendar year. The additional order is for $20 million with the incremental two-way pagers scheduled for delivery in the first quarter of calendar 1999.

"Our growing relationship with RAM underscores the quality of our product capabilities and firmly entrenches Research In Motion as the world’s leading producer of two-way pagers," said Mike Lazaridis, RIM President and Co-CEO. "It also illustrates the growing popularity of this technology and the rapid expansion of wireless networks."

Lazaridis said the recent commissioning and operation of RIM's new manufacturing facility provides it with the capacity to meet growing customer demand on a timely basis, and was a "major factor in allowing us to increase our commitment to RAM."

RIM's Inter@ctive Pager was named Top Product for 1997 in the category of "Innovative Devices: Voice and/or Data" by Wireless for the Corporate User Magazine. It provides easy Internet and intranet connectivity in a palm-sized pager with a full keyboard and graphical display, allowing users to receive, respond to, and initiate messages from a small, lightweight communications device.

RAM operates its wireless data service throughout the United States, which presently covers more than 93 percent of the urban business population located in 266 metropolitan areas with a total population of 200 million people. In October 1997, BellSouth Corp. signed a definitive agreement to obtain 100 percent operational control of RAM Mobile Data. Web site address: www.ram.com.
